titleOfInvention Production of polyester having excellent particle dispersibility
abstract PURPOSE: To produce a highly dyeable polyester having excellent transparency and particle dispersibility, by polymerizing terephthalic acid with a glycol in the presence of both a polyalkylene glycol and Al 2 O 3 -containing silica. n CONSTITUTION: To a reactor are fed terephthalic acid or an esterifiable derivative thereof and a glycol or an esterifiable derivative thereof selected from ethylene glycol and 1,4-butanediol. Then, the polymerization of the mixture is started and then, to the mixture are added (A) 1.0W10wt%, based on the polyester produced, of a polyalkylene glycol, MW ≤5,000, (B) 0.05W4wt% of pyrogenic silica containing 0.1W5wt% of Al 2 O 3 , average primary diameter ≤100mμ, and optionally (C) 0.5W30wt%, based on component B, of a tetraalkylammonium compound. Then, the polymerization of the mixture is brought to completion to obtain a polyester, limiting viscosity ≥0.45. n COPYRIGHT: (C)1981,JPO&Japio
